top of page

Women In Sales

Public·8 members

How to Download Godot and Install It on Your PC


Download Godot: A Free and Open Source Game Engine




Are you looking for a game engine that is free, open source, cross-platform, and easy to use? If so, you might want to check out Godot, a powerful and versatile game engine that can help you create 2D and 3D games for various platforms. In this article, we will show you how to download and install Godot, how to get started with creating your own games, and how to learn more about this amazing tool.


What is Godot and why use it?




Godot is a game engine that was initially developed by Argentine software developers Juan Linietsky and Ariel Manzur for several companies in Latin America before its public release in 2014. It is now maintained by the Godot Engine Foundation, a non-profit organization dedicated to fostering the development of free and open source software for game creation.




download godot



Godot is designed to be as platform-independent as possible, meaning that you can create games for Windows, Linux, macOS, Android, iOS, Web, and even consoles with minimal effort. Godot also provides a comprehensive set of software solutions to create and operate real-time 2D and 3D content, including a scene editor, a script editor, a debugger, a profiler, a visual shader editor, an animation editor, an audio editor, and more.


One of the most distinctive features of Godot is its node and scene system, which allows you to build your game from simple blocks that can be reused and combined in various ways. Each node represents an element of your game, such as a sprite, a sound, a light, or a script. Each scene is a collection of nodes that can be saved as a file and instantiated in other scenes. This way, you can create complex and modular game logic without writing too much code.


Another feature of Godot is its scripting language GDScript, which is inspired by Python and other languages. GDScript is easy to learn and write, even for beginners. It has tight integration with the engine and allows you to access almost every element of the engine by code. You can also use other languages such as C#, C++, or even JavaScript if you prefer.


What are some features and benefits of Godot?




Godot has many features and benefits that make it a great choice for game development. Here are some of them:


  • Free and open source: Godot is released under the MIT license, which means that you can use it for any kind of project without any restrictions or fees. You also have full access to the source code and can modify it as you wish.



  • Innovative design: Godot's node and scene system gives you both power and flexibility to create anything you want. You can also extend the engine with plugins or custom resources.



  • Dedicated 2D engine: Godot has a separate rendering engine for 2D games that supports pixel-perfect graphics, spritesheets, tilemaps, parallax scrolling, lighting effects, physics simulation, particles, shaders, and more.



  • Simple and powerful 3D: Godot's 3D engine supports various features such as PBR materials, shadows, reflections, post-processing effects, skeletal animation, ragdolls, terr ain generation, navigation meshes, and more.



  • Visual scripting: Godot has a built-in visual scripting system that lets you create game logic without writing code. You can use nodes and connections to create graphs that represent your game logic.



  • Multiplayer support: Godot has a high-level networking API that allows you to create multiplayer games with ease. You can use the built-in RPC system to synchronize data between clients and servers, or use the low-level ENet library for more control.



  • Asset pipeline: Godot has a flexible and efficient asset pipeline that supports various formats and import options. You can import assets from popular tools such as Blender, Photoshop, Audacity, or Tiled, and Godot will automatically convert them to the engine's format. You can also customize the import settings for each asset or create your own import plugins.



  • Cross-platform deployment: Godot can export your game to various platforms with minimal configuration. You can export your game to Windows, Linux, macOS, Android, iOS, Web, and even consoles such as PlayStation, Xbox, or Nintendo Switch.



What are some alternatives and competitors to Godot?




Godot is not the only game engine available in the market. There are many other game engines that offer different features and advantages. Some of the most popular ones are:


  • Unity: Unity is one of the most widely used game engines in the world. It has a large and active community, a rich asset store, and a powerful editor. Unity supports both 2D and 3D games, as well as VR and AR applications. Unity uses C# as its main scripting language, but also supports other languages such as JavaScript or Boo. Unity is free for personal use, but requires a subscription for professional or commercial use.



  • Unreal Engine: Unreal Engine is another popular game engine that is known for its high-quality graphics and performance. It has a visual scripting system called Blueprint that allows you to create game logic without coding. Unreal Engine uses C++ as its main programming language, but also supports other languages such as Python or Lua. Unreal Engine is free to use, but requires a royalty fee for games that make more than $3,000 per quarter.



  • GameMaker Studio: GameMaker Studio is a game engine that focuses on 2D games. It has a drag-and-drop interface that makes it easy to create games without coding. GameMaker Studio uses its own scripting language called GML, which is similar to JavaScript. GameMaker Studio has a free version, but requires a license for advanced features or exporting to certain platforms.



  • Construct: Construct is a game engine that is designed for making HTML5 games. It has a visual editor that lets you create games by using events and actions. Construct uses JavaScript as its scripting language, but also has a visual scripting option. Construct has a free version, but requires a subscription for more features or exporting to other platforms.



How to download and install Godot




Downloading and installing Godot is very easy and straightforward. You can follow these steps:


For Windows




  • Go to the official website of Godot at .



  • Click on the Download button at the top right corner of the page.



  • Select the version of Godot that you want to download. You can choose between the stable version or the development version.



  • Select the Windows option under the Standard version section. You can choose between 64-bit or 32-bit depending on your system.



  • Download the ZIP file and extract it to your preferred location.



  • Double-click on the Godot executable file to launch the engine.



For Linux




  • Go to the official website of Godot at .



  • Click on the Download button at the top right corner of the page.



  • Select the version of Godot that you want to download. You can choose between the stable version or the development version.



  • Select the Linux option under the Standard version section. You can choose between 64-bit or 32-bit depending on your system.



  • Download the ZIP file and extract it to your preferred location.



  • Make sure that you have executable permissions for the Godot file by running this command in a terminal: chmod +x Godotli>.Run the Godot file from the terminal by typing: ./Godot.



For macOS




  • Go to the official website of Godot at .



  • Click on the Download button at the top right corner of the page.



  • Select the version of Godot that you want to download. You can choose between the stable version or the development version.



  • Select the macOS option under the Standard version section.



  • Download the ZIP file and extract it to your preferred location.



  • Double-click on the Godot app file to launch the engine.



For Android




  • Go to the official website of Godot at .



  • Click on the Download button at the top right corner of the page.



  • Select the version of Godot that you want to download. You can choose between the stable version or the development version.



  • Select the Android option under the Export templates section.



  • Download the APK file and transfer it to your Android device.



  • Install the APK file on your device by tapping on it and following the instructions.



  • Launch the Godot app on your device and select a project to run.



For Web




  • Go to the official website of Godot at .



  • Click on the Download button at the top right corner of the page.



  • Select the version of Godot that you want to download. You can choose between the stable version or the development version.



  • Select the Web option under the Standard version section.



  • A new tab will open with a web version of Godot running in your browser.



  • You can use this web version to create and edit projects, but you will need to export them to run them on other platforms.



How to get started with Godot




Now that you have downloaded and installed Godot, you might be wondering how to get started with creating your own games. Here are some basic steps to help you:


How to create a new project




  • Launch Godot and you will see a project manager window that shows a list of your existing projects or an empty list if you have none.



Click on the New Project button at the top right corner of the w


About

Welcome to the group! You can connect with other members, ge...
Please Visit our sponsors!
bottom of page